14. Various of new Lamborghini Fenomeno unveiling
15. SOUNDBITE (English) Stephan Winklemann, CEO, Lamborghini:
"We have a world premiere. This is the Lamborghini Fenomeno. It’s a few off. We’re going to produce only 29 times and it’s the most powerful Lamborghini we’ve ever done with 1080 horsepower."
16. Various of the new Lamborghini Fenomeno
17. SOUNDBITE (English) Stephan Winklemann, CEO, Lamborghini:
"There are three megatrends. One is autonomous driving. The other one is electrification and the third is now digitalization. For us, we will always be driver cars with the steering wheel and this is here to stay. But it’s clear that autonomous driving in the future will be more and more important."
18. Various of Maserati vehicle on display
19. SOUNDBITE (English) Andrea Soriani, General Manager of Maserati North America:
"Maserati is pioneering autonomous driving. We’ve done a partnership with the University of Milano, an engineering university, the very famous Politecnico of Milano in Italy. And actually today we still hold the world speed records made with an MC20 for autonomous driving. So yes, driving experience is important but we are keeping an eye on the future because it’s very important to see what’s next to improve what we have today."
20. Various of Bugatti Brouillard unveiling
21. SOUNDBITE (English) Mate Rimac, CEO, Rimac Group:
"I’m a bit of a different position than most people you talk to, because on one side I’m the CEO of Bugatti making the pinnacle of cars and the most expensive and most beautiful cars in the world. On the other side I have two other companies, one of them being Verne, a robotaxi company, so we also develop self-driving cars and I think it’s absolutely the future but not for everyone and not for every situation."
